Method for making concrete weather-resistant

Abstract The invention relates to a method of making concrete used in hydrotechnical structures weather-resistant as regards the freezing of water absorbed into the pores of the concrete. The problem in this connection consists of the expansion of freezing water and the consequent state of tension in the concrete. According to the invention, a small amount of micro-sized rubber powder is mixed with the concrete mix, the rubber particles forming even-surfaced, closed buffers into which the water expanding when it freezes can expand without producing states of tension in the concrete. The rubber particles are ground from the rubber parts of used automobile tires.
